ROTATIONALLY MOLDED DASHBOARDS, FENDERS, AND MORE

Rotational molding is a biaxial heat molding process used to produce single-piece plastic parts with complex geometries for rugged, high-impact applications.

Our 3-station rotomolding carousel is ideal for the sequential production of parts in mid-volume quantities with variable wall thicknesses, molded-in metal inserts, and embossed/debossed logos and graphics.

THERMOFORMED COVERS AND HOUSINGS

Thermoforming is the process of heating plastic sheets so that they
become malleable. They are then stretched over a mold so that the plastic
conforms to the desired shape. It is most appropriate for low and deep draw parts,
negative draft details, precise definition detail, and multiple piece assembly part
sets.

FAQ

If I already have a mold, can you use that mold to manufacture our plastic parts?

Yes, we can probably use your existing mold, however, we will need to inspect the mold to make sure it is structurally sound and that it will fit our machines.

What materials can you rotationally mold?

We have a range of standard materials in-house but are always willing to partner to deliver the right solution for the application. Regarding colors, we inventory several standard colors such as black, grey, orange, blue and yellow to name just a few. Custom colors can also be utilized per your project’s specifications.

What materials can you thermoform?

We stock high-density polyethylene, ABS, and polycarbonate. Conductive, flame-retardant, and medical grade options are also available. With regard to colors, we inventory HDPE sheeting in black and silver along with ABS in black. We can also utilize custom colors per your design specifications.

During thermoforming, how is the plastic formed to the mold?

We utilize vacuum forming, snap-back billow forming, and pressure forming. Each is appropriate for different characteristics in the finished part. Starting gauge thicknesses range from .093 to .275.

Can we add a logo or label to our finished product?

Yes. Regardless of whether your part is thermoformed or rotationally molded, we can apply a logo or label to the finished product. It can be either in debossed or embossed fashion. It is recommended to add logos or lettering to rotationally molded products via custom metal plates which is an additional service we can accommodate.

What quality standards do you adhere to?

We are ISO 9001:2015 Certified. We also operate so that we can meet the demanding quality standards outlined in MIL-STD-810, MIL-STD-648, and IPX.
